First look at David Corenswet as Superman out

James Gunn is the writer and director of Superman

CE Features

Earlier this Monday, writer-director James Gunn of Superman released, for the first time, a poster of the titular character from his upcoming film. The poster captures David Corenswet as he casually fits the Superman boot into his left leg from inside what looks like a living room. It is a rather unique look at the superhero, otherwise known as the Man of Steel.

The poster comes days after Gunn and his team started production on Superman in Norway's Svalbard, where they shot the first scene of the film.

Formerly known as Superman Legacy, the film also stars Rachel Brosnahan as Lois Lane, Nicholas Hoult as Lex Luthor, María Gabriela de Faría as The Engineer, and Wendell Pierce as Perry White. It is not an origin story but rather one that follows Superman as he comes to terms with Krypton as his origin while growing up as Clark Kent in Kansas.

The film is scheduled for a July 11, 2025, release.
